#5 Missouri 89, #3 Baylor 88This was a wild game played at a frenetic pace, even if it was a bit sloppy (37 combined turnovers). At 77 possessions, this was the fastest-paced game Mizzou has played all season, and one possession short of the fastest-paced game Baylor has played. Ricardo Ratliffe had 27 points on 11-for-14 shooting, but he is a player who creates little of his own offense. So much of scoring comes off layups/dunks set up by the Baylor guards. And Flip Pressey was the star in this game, scoring 18 points with 7 assists and 6 steals. Baylor's Pierre Jackson had an excellent game in his own right (20 points, 15 assists), with many of those assists setting up Quincy Miller, who had a career-high 29 points.Baylor is 17-2, though they've lost their last two games. M. Basketball. Ratliffe Named Big 12 Player of the Week

Mizzou senior forward Ricardo Ratliffe has been named Big 12 Player of the Week, as announced by the Big 12 Conference office on Monday morning (Jan. 23). The weekly honor is the first of the year for the Tigers and it is also the first career honor for Ratliffe. The last Tiger to take home Big 12 Player of the Week honors was Marcus Denmon, who took home the award on Jan. 3 last season.
